. >> the first reaction is to gasp. that is when people take in water. the first gasp from the temperature of the water. you probably going to go under. you won't be able to break through two inches of ice. >> d.c. fire and the e.m.s. is responsible for breaking up the ice on the potomac and the anacostia river. so far this winter, the crew says they have only seen up to four inches of ice. that is spotty. >> some of it right here is one inch thick. >> there is thicker ice where in certain area ice skating is not prohibited. >> get to play outdoor hockey when i get the chance. >> they stress individuals are responsible for the own safety and they should never skate alone or without an >> it has burned 32 for the past week or so. >> it may look shallow but the canal ranges in the depth from 6 to 15 feet. there is still a constant flow of water beneath the ice. first responders insist it's not worth the risk. but in case of an emergency with another skater or a pet on the ice, they say bystanders should not attempt a rescue venturing out to help. instead c

everyone in the room gasped, and people jumped up and ran for the computer, because in that one imagee scraps of papyrus are more than 2,000 years old. they were recycled to make the breastplate that covered a mummified body. the writing is obscured by the plaster and paste that hold them together, but researchers can see what lies beneath by scanning them with different kinds of light, which makes the inks glow. these now constitute one of the best libraries we have of waste papyrus that otherwise would have been thrown away, so it includes things like, you know, tax receipts, and everyday information that we would nowadays throw away, back they they would throw away, but fortunately it was recycled into these objects. our knowledge of ancient egypt is through the eyes of pharaohs and the very wealthy, who were buried with their possessions. but this new imaging technique is enabling researchers to find out about the lives of ordinary egyptians. until now, the only way to see what was written on the papyrus was to destroy these masks, leaving egyptologists with a dilemma — do they de
